This is a static archive of the previous Open Grid Forum GridForge content management system saved from host forge.ogf.org file /sf/wiki/do/viewPage/projects.ogsa-hpcp-wg/wiki/SC2006WikiPage?selectedTab=attachments at Sun, 06 Nov 2022 14:53:44 GMT SourceForge : View Wiki Page: SC2006WikiPage

Project Home

Tracker

Documents

Tasks

Source Code

Discussions

File Releases

Wiki

Project Admin
Search Wiki Pages Project: OGSA-HPCP-WG     Wiki > SC2006WikiPage > View Wiki Page
wiki1799: SC2006WikiPage

SC2006 OGSA HPC Profile Status Page


Implementations

  1. University of Virginia .NET Implementation: https://wincluster1.cs.virginia.edu/HPCP/HPCPService.asmx, JSDL
  2. Microsoft HPC group: https://hpc.msftlabs.com/SC06Demo/HPCBasicProfile.svc, JSDL
  3. Platform: EPR of BES, JSDL
  4. Globus: https://tg-grid1.uc.teragrid.org:8444/wsrf/services/ManagedJobFactoryService, JSDL
  5. Unicore: EPR of BES,JSDL
  6. Genesis II: EPR of BES, JSDL
  7. GridSAM https://giotto.doc.ic.ac.uk:55443/gridsam/services/bes, JSDL
  8. CROWN: https://colab.crown.org.cn:8080/crown/services/ScheduleService, JSDL
  9. gLite WMProxy : https://ghemon.cnaf.infn.it:7443/glite_wms_wmproxy_server,JSDL
  10. gLite CREAM : https://cream-ce-01.pd.infn.it:8443/axis2/services/CreamBesService, test JSDL

Reference Documents

Security Info

General setup: WS-Security Username Profile (plaintext), HTTPS

  1. UVa .NET Implementation: wincluster1.cs.virginia.edu --> UVA Standard Assurance SKP1 --> UVA Standard Assurance Primary Intermediate CA -->Education and Research Client CA
  2. Microsoft HPC group:https://hpc.msftlabs.com/SC06Demo/HPCBasicProfile.svc?WSDL
  3. Platform: CA cert (in DER format)
  4. Globus: ESNet root CA --> DOEGrids CA (DER format) ESNet root CA --> DOEGrids CA (PEM format)
  5. Unicore: CA cert (see also attachment below)
  6. Genesis II --> CA cert (in PEM format)
  7. GridSAM --> CA cert
  8. CROWN --> CA cert
  9. gLite WMProxy --> CA cert (PEM format), CA cert (PEM format)
  10. gLite CREAM --> CA cert (PEM format)

General Sequence

  1. get factory attributes document
  2. create job
  3. query the status of that job
  4. (show job output)
  5. create job (possibly different that #1)
  6. get job’s JSDL document
  7. terminate job

General Status of the Services

Get Factory Attr DocCreate jobQuery statusShow job outputGet job's JSDLTerminate job
UVA .NET ready ready ready ready ready ready
Microsoft HPC Group ready ready ready ready ready ready
Platform ready ready ready ready ready ready
Globus ready ready ready ready ready ready
Unicore ready ready ready ready ready ready
Genesis II ready ready ready ready ready ready
GridSAM ready ready ready ready ready ready
CROWNready ready ready ready ready ready
gLite WMProxyready ready ready ready ready ready
gLite CREAMready ready ready ready ready ready

1. Get Factory Attributes Document

input: <xml... > To Be Determined (TBD)

output: <xml...>

client UVa .NETMicrosoftPlatformGlobusUnicoreGenesis IIGridSAMCROWNWMProxyCREAM
UVA .NET --- done done done
Microsoft HPC Group done --- done done done done done
Platform done done --- done done done done done done done
Globus done done done --- done done done done done
Unicore done done done --- done done done done
Genesis II done done done done done --- done done done
GridSAM done done done done done --- done done done
CROWN done done done done done done done --- done done
gLite WMProxy ---
gLite CREAM done done done done ---

2. Create Job

input: <xml... > To Be Determined (TBD)

output: EPR (exact form TBD)

client UVa .NETMicrosoftPlatformGlobusUnicoreGenesis IIGridSAMCROWNWMProxyCREAM
UVA .NET --- done done done
Microsoft HPC Group done --- done done done done done
Platform done done --- done done done done done done done
Globus done done done --- done done done done done
Unicore done done done --- done done done done
Genesis II done done done done done --- done done done done
GridSAM done done done done done --- done done done
CROWN done done done done done done done --- done done
gLite WMProxy ---
gLite CREAM done donedone ---

3. Query Status

input: <xml... > TBD (TBD)

output: EPR (exact form TBD)

client UVa .NETMicrosoftPlatformGlobusUnicoreGenesis IIGridSAMCROWNWMProxyCREAM
UVA .NET --- done done done
Microsoft HPC Group done --- done done done done
Platform done done --- done done done done done done done
Globus done done done --- done done done done done
Unicore done done done --- done done done done
Genesis II done done done done done --- done done done
GridSAM done done done done done --- done done done
CROWN done done done done done done done --- done done
gLite WMProxy ---
gLite CREAM done done done ---

4. Show Job Output

Note: Out-of-band mechanism, not directly in-scope of the HPC Profile. Each implementation will provide details on correct mechanism to use.

  1. UVa .NET Implementation: http://wincluster1.cs.virginia.edu/HPCP-Out/ipconfig.txt
  2. Microsoft HPC group: https://hpc.msftlabs.com/SC06Demo/SC06DemoOutput/
  3. Platform: http://plato.dreadnought.org/interop/
  4. Globus: http://www.uc.teragrid.org/~lane/SC2006/
  5. Unicore
  6. Genesis II: http://warrenton.cs.virginia.edu:17080/results
  7. GridSAM: http://www.doc.ic.ac.uk/~vesso/sc06_output/
  8. CROWN: http://colab.crown.org.cn/crown/interop/
  9. gLite WMProxy: https://ghemon.cnaf.infn.it:7443/SandboxDir/
  10. gLite CREAM: https://cream-ce-01.pd.infn.it:8443/cream_sandbox/egee/

client UVa .NETMicrosoftPlatformGlobusUnicoreGenesis IIGridSAMCROWNWMProxyCREAM
UVA .NET --- done done done
Microsoft HPC Group done --- done done done done
Platform done done --- done done done done
Globus done done done --- done done done
Unicore ---
Genesis II done done done done --- done done
GridSAM done done done done --- done done done
CROWN done done done done done done --- done done
gLite WMProxy ---
gLite CREAM done done ---

5. Get Job's JSDL Doc

input: <xml... > To Be Determined (TBD)

output: <xml...>

client UVa .NETMicrosoftPlatformGlobusUnicoreGenesis IIGridSAMCROWNWMProxyCREAM
UVA .NET --- done done done
Microsoft HPC Group done --- done done done done
Platform done done --- done done done done done done
Globus done done done --- done done done done done
Unicore done done done --- done done done done
Genesis II done done done done done --- done done done
GridSAM done done done done done --- done done
CROWN done done done done done done done --- done
gLite WMProxy ---
gLite CREAM done done ---

6. Terminate Job

input: <xml... > To Be Determined (TBD)

output: EPR (exact form TBD)

client UVa .NETMicrosoftPlatformGlobusUnicoreGenesis IIGridSAMCROWNWMProxyCREAM
UVA .NET --- done done done
Microsoft HPC Group done --- done done done done
Platform done done --- done done done done done done done
Globus done done done --- done done done done done
Unicore done done done --- done done done done
Genesis II done done done done done --- done done done done
GridSAM done done done done done --- done done done
CROWN done done done done done done done --- done done
gLite WMProxy ---
gLite CREAM done done done ---

 




The Open Grid Forum Contact Webmaster | Report a problem | GridForge Help
This is a static archive of the previous Open Grid Forum GridForge content management system saved from host forge.ogf.org file /sf/wiki/do/viewPage/projects.ogsa-hpcp-wg/wiki/SC2006WikiPage?selectedTab=attachments at Sun, 06 Nov 2022 14:53:44 GMT